Description

Following the acquisition by Manchester University NHS Foundation Trust (MFT) of the North Manchester General Hospital (NMGH) from the Pennine Health Acute Trust (PAHT) on the 1st April, 2021 it requires all of the MFT Hospitals in the Group to be on the same IT Systems. In the area of Audiology NMGH currently operates on a system known as Practice Navigator. Plans were underway to migrate this to Auditbase. NMGH currently operate this as a shared system across other hospitals in the PAHT Group. The remaining hospitals in PAHT have now transferred to the Northern Care Alliance (NCA) from the 1st October, 2021. The Call Off Contract is to address 2 things. Firstly by March 22 Practice Navigator upgrade and the Database split between NCA/NMGH. Secondly, before September 2022 the Merger of NMGH into one MRI instance in Auditbase and renumber patients. MFT will then have all of its hospitals in the group operating on all the same operating system, the same software and the same single instance. The framework allows for a direct award to Auditdata.
